What Is Cancellation of Removal
Cancellation of removal is a type of discretionary relief provided by an immigration judge during removal proceedings. It basically enables an person who is in deportation proceedings to petition that the judge vacate the removal order and authorize them to continue to reside in the United States. This form of relief is established under Section 240A of the Immigration and Nationality Act and is accessible to both lawful permanent residents and specific non-permanent residents who fulfill designated conditions.
It is crucial to be aware that cancellation of removal can solely be pursued while an individual is in removal proceedings before an immigration judge. It cannot be filed affirmatively with United States Citizenship and Immigration Services. This difference implies that people need to already be confronting deportation to benefit from this type of protection, which stresses the importance of comprehending the process early on and putting together a robust case from the start.
Two Categories of Cancellation of Removal
The cancellation of removal process is split into two distinct categories, each with its own group of eligibility requirements. The primary category pertains to lawful permanent residents, commonly known as green card holders. To be eligible under this category, the applicant needs to have been a lawful permanent resident for no fewer than five years, must have lived continuously in the United States for a minimum of seven years after being allowed entry in any status, and must not have been found guilty of an aggravated felony. Meeting every one of these criteria is vital, and the inability to meet even one condition will cause a denial of the requested relief.
The 2nd category covers non-permanent residents in the country, including undocumented people. The prerequisites for this category tend to be substantially more stringent. The applicant must show continuous physical residency in the United States for no fewer than ten years, is required to establish good moral character throughout that whole timeframe, is required to not have been found guilty of particular criminal charges, and is required to show that deportation would result in exceptional and extremely unusual hardship to a qualifying relative who is a United States citizen or legal permanent resident. Qualifying family members are generally restricted to spouses, mothers or fathers, or children.
The Hardship Requirement
For non-permanent residents {seeking} cancellation of removal, the hardship requirement is frequently the most difficult component to prove. The benchmark of {exceptional} and {extremely} {unusual} hardship is purposefully set very high by immigration {law}. It demands the applicant to show that their removal would produce hardship that goes significantly beyond what would typically be anticipated when a family member is removed. Common hardships such as mental anguish, financial difficulties, or the destabilization of household life, while significant, may not be sufficient on their own to reach this exacting standard.
Well-prepared cases generally include documentation of critical health problems impacting a qualifying relative that cannot be adequately handled in the petitioner’s home nation, substantial academic disturbances for children with particular requirements, or extreme economic consequences that would leave the qualifying relative in devastating circumstances. The Role of an Immigration Judge
Even when every eligibility criteria are fulfilled, the ruling to authorize cancellation of removal in the end rests with the immigration judge. This relief is a matter of discretion, indicating the judge has the authority to consider all factors in the matter and establish whether the applicant warrants the opportunity to continue residing in the United States. Judges will take into account the totality of the conditions, such as the petitioner’s connections to the community, job history, familial bonds, and any beneficial additions they have offered to the community at large. Conversely, negative factors such as criminal background, immigration offenses, or absence of believability can work against the petitioner.

Numerical Limitations and Practical Considerations
Another important component of cancellation of removal that applicants should be aware of is the statutory cap set on grants of relief for non-permanent residents. Federal statute limits the total of cancellation of removal grants for non-permanent residents to approximately 4,000 per fiscal year. This cap does not affect lawful permanent residents, however, it means that even individuals who meet every one of the eligibility requirements could encounter additional delays or challenges if the annual cap has been reached. This numerical cap presents another degree of importance to drafting and submitting cases in a timely and efficient fashion.
Practically speaking, cancellation of removal cases can necessitate several months or even years to reach a resolution, in light of the enormous backlog in immigration courts across the nation.
